TGT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

1,934 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Target (TGT)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$54.4B — up 7.1% from $50.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 169 funds opened new TGT positions and 142 closed out — a net gain of 27 holders — while 887 added to existing stakes and 633 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fisher Asset Management, adding an estimated $767M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, exiting entirely with an estimated $155M sold.
